Abstract

Corporate Law
Corporate, Governance, Voice, Exit, Pandemic, Institutional Investors, Covid, Market, Theory
The Board of Directors, working away from the public’s eye, towards achieving the vision of the company play an important role in the Corporate Governance. The institutional investors who are more inclined towards increasing the profitability of the company instead of liquidity in the form of dividend, usually has 2 types of choices according to acamidicians, such as voice theory and exit theory. The voice theory is considered to be the most effective out of all of them as the board of directors directly voice their opinion regarding the matters in question and solutions are derived faster. Second theory is called exit theory, it is indistinguishable as the threat can’t be segregated from real of fake. Threat to take back the investment or resign from the company keeps the others working alongside them behind the scenes on their toes and can help them get their desired results as it is impossible to know if they actually plan to leave or just making a false threat. The COVID situation left no stone unturned. It affected all aspects of the market, the companies, stock market, investors, banks, inflation, resources, etc. This paper talks about the Pre-covid period from the perspective of the investors onlooking the stock market and the Post-covid period recovering from the damage caused by the world wide pandemic.
